Regular Inspection and Pumping
Usually, a residential septic tank should be professionally examined on a regular basis, typically every 3 to 5 years by skilled professionals. Throughout this process, the professional examiners will check for leaks, inspect both the upper and lower sections of your waste tank, analyze the scum and sludge layers in your tank, and perform skilled maintenance of your waste t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
The lower the amount of water in a home results in reduced water entering the septic tank. Toilet flushing habits accounts for about 25% to 30% of water consumption within the residential property. The most effective method to reduce water usage in the restroom is by replacing older fixtures with low-flow fixtures, which use less gallons of water per fl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ized during bathing additionally directed into the septic tank. To minimize this, a prudent step is to utilize low-flow shower heads, crafted to lower water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Many people possess the bad practice of dealing with the toilet as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, engaging in this conduct ultimately results in sewage system obstructions. So, householders should make sure that all occupants in the home disposes of refuse appropriately and doesn't flush it down the toilet.

Winter
Caring for septic systems during the winter might be substantial hurdles, particularly in freezing weather. That's why, it's advisable to anticipate the winter season in advance, preferably in the fall.
The most important attention you can provide for your sewage system in winter includes regularly inspecting the four common areas where septic systems might freeze, with the goal of avoiding this potential issue. These locations are:
- The conduit leading from the house's tank
- The piping that goes to the area designated for soil treatment
- The section for soil treatment
- And the waste tank

QUESTION: What is the recommended frequency for septic tank pumping?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, yet usually, septic tanks should be pumped every 3-5 years.
